As I plan out my interior, I find (more like confirm) what I already knew and that is that there is little room in the vehicle for a "quality" audio set-up. I am thinking these areas with regards to possible locations for speakers...
1. Top of dash...outside of defrost vent locations (would need to besmall, shallow & directional)
2. Kick Panels...in front of each door (low), limited in size (4-1/4")
3. Front of the Door (low)...can this be achieved with Power Windows (?)
4. Rear of the Door (up top)...again probably limited in size
5. Waterfall Area...lots of contour and minimal surface area (flat) making mounting a challenge and not a lot of depth
6. Side of Console (on trans tunnel)...with any kind of stereo head unit in the car this may be a challenge (?)
Would appreciate your feedback if you have chosen any of these areas or others as suggestions...thanks all!
